A Wardrobe Essential
This incredibly comfortable rain jacket was designed for mountain biking, but it’s such an essential wardrobe element that it never makes it back into the closet.
This item is on closeout. Exchanges and returns for store credit only.
- Featuring fully seam taped, waterproof-breathable hardshell fabric
- Reinforced shoulders protect the fabric from backpack straps while adding extra protection from moisture penetration
- Extra Long core vents prevent overheating
- Ergonomic easy-grip zipper pulls
- 360 degrees of 3M™ Scotchlite™ Reflective Material trim for maximum visibility
- Velcro cuffs for trim fit and easy on-off
- Removable, adjustable hood fits over a helmet and stows in inside pocket
- Double toggle hem cinch for adjustability
- Soft, moisture-wicking lining at collar
- Light loop at collar
- Front hand warmer pockets and inside chest pocket with audio port
- Soft chamoi wipe for glasses inside right hand pocket

Men's Elements Jacket Night Ride / Medium
The quality looks and feels great
The ventilation zippers work great when biking and the wind chill is freezing but still work up a sweat.
A little too noisy/crinkly when moving but not an issue
My only criticism is the pockets are basically horizontal and I constantly drop anything I keep in the pockets including my phone and a beanie I lost after it fell out. (In their defense, it does have a zipper to close the pockets, I just forget to use it)
The inside pockets are like a mesh net which I love and tend to use more than the outside pockets.
The hood fits over my helmet, drawstrings tighten it nicely
The pictures makes it look grey but in reality it looks more olive green which was a pleasant surprise.
I wish it had the longer bit in the lower back to prevent a draft, but I find myself using the waist tightening drawstring thingies all the time and keeps me warmer
Wearing this over my puffer jacket definitely nice and warm
4.5/5 will definitely be taking this with me on my cross country bike tour
